The first 7 days is the most critical Jacjac. I would be amazed if they are still OK after 15 hours but its worth continuing as a lot depends on the insulation of your incubator and the room temperature. At best they will hatch a day or two late. It depends if the egg core temperature dropped low enough to kill the embryo, the surface of the egg may have been stone cold but that doesn't matter.
We had a large 12V battery and an inverter on standby when we last hatched. Might be worth getting the same if power cuts are a regular occurrence. You could even charge the battery continuously and run the incubator through the inverter (get a good one).
